Aydın, which is located in the Aegean Region of Turkey and is the twentieth densest city in terms of population density, has a population of 1,068,260 as of 2016. According to the data published by TUIK in 2016, Aydın, which has 17 districts and municipalities and 670 neighborhoods, is a very important city in terms of tourism and agriculture.
Aydın, which has a coast on the Aegean Sea, has important points in terms of tourism such as Didim and Kuşadası. Aydın, where the first railway was established in our country, has the distinction of being the third largest province in the Aegean after İzmir and Manisa. Evliya Çelebi, who used the phrase "the place under the most beautiful sky and the most beautiful climate we know on earth" for Aydın, stated that "oil flows from its mountains and honey flows from its plains" in the Travel Book and drew attention to the natural beauty of the city.
Aydın, which was also used as a settlement by the Hittites in 2500 BC, experienced its heyday in the 8th century in the Lydian period. After the process of processing the traces of Turkish cultural assets with the Seljuks period, it became the province center of the Ottoman Empire in 1811. After the National Struggle period, it continued to exist as an independent province in 1923.
